Ci 15850 is the pigment color red. It is an azo dye and created synthetically.
Azo dyes need to be thoroughly purified before use. This allows them to be more stable and longer-lasting.
This ingredient is common in foundations, lipsticks, and blushes. This color is described as brown/orangey red.
It has many secondary names such as Red 6 and Red 7. According to a manufacturer, Red 6 usually contains aluminum.

Ci 77891 is a white pigment from Titanium dioxide. It is naturally found in minerals such as rutile and ilmenite.
It's main function is to add a white color to cosmetics. It can also be mixed with other colors to create different shades.
Ci 77891 is commonly found in sunscreens due to its ability to block UV rays.

The fatty acid profile of coconut oil is mostly lauric acid (~54%), followed by capric, caprylic, palmitic, and myristic acids. This profile allows it to penetrate easily into skin, moisturize, and improve dry skin.
A double-blind study confirmed that extra virgin coconut oil is as effective as mineral oil for treating very dry skin. Another study found it outperformed mineral oil for mild to moderate atopic dermatitis in children.
Another study from 2018 found that virgin coconut oil can soothe inflammation and boost key skin barrier proteins. Just know this evidence is still only from lab settings and not human trials.
It has also been shown to reduce Staphylococcus aureus, a bacteria that commonly overgrows in people with eczema.
Clinical testing shows very minimal skin irritation and no evidence of sensitization or phototoxicity.
Coconut oil gets flagged as a "fragrance" because it has a natural mild scent (not because it's a synthetic perfume). The European Cosmetic ingredient database also lists "perfuming" as a function of this ingredient.
Just so you know, the term "fragrance" is completely unregulated. Some brands still use botanical extracts or essential oils in their "fragrance-free" formulas, but regulatory databases technically classify these under "fragrance".
Coconut oil has a tiny and useless bit of natural SPF. Early lab studies clocked it around SPF 7-8 but a more recent study found the real number closer to SPF 1.2. It also offers no meaningful UVA protection (SPF only overs UVB rays).
The comedogenic rating of 4/5 means it has a high potential to clog pores; but it's worth noting that comedogenicity is highly individual and ratings cannot predict how an overall formula will behave on skin.
Since lauric acid is the dominant fatty acid, this ingredient may not be fungal acne safe. The Malassezia yeast feeds on fatty acids with carbon chain lengths between 11-24, and lauric acid falls within these lengths (C12).

Castor Oil helps moisturize the skin. It is rich in a fatty acid called ricinoleic acid. This fatty acid helps prevent moisture loss on the skin. This helps keep your skin soft and hydrated. Ricinoleic acid also has anti-inflammatory and pain reducing properties.
Besides hydrating the skin, castor oil is also used to hydrate hair. By keeping the hair shaft moisturized, breakage is decreased. More studies are needed to show castor oil's effective on stimulating hair growth.
Castor oil is created by cold-pressing castor seeds and then purifying the oil with heat. It was used in Ancient Egypt as fuel in lamps and to help treat eye irritation.

Because it is made up of 97-98% wax esters, it closely mirrors the linear monoesters found in human sebum. This makes it skin compatible, non-greasy, and lightweight.
Unlike other plant oils, jojoba wax doesn't easily penetrate skin. It mostly works in the uppermost layers as an emollient. This just means it forms a light barrier on the skin to help retain moisture.
Formulations with jojoba esters up to 90% reduced transepidermal water loss (TEWL) and increased barrier recovery by 81% (outperforming bisabolol at 47%).
Besides barrier support, the science also suggests jojoba to have anti-inflammatory effects and potential applications for skin infections, aging, and wound healing.
Fun fact: Indigenous cultures have used jojoba as a moisturizer and to help treat burns for centuries.
Due to its fatty acid content, Jojoba oil may not be fungal acne safe.
